About the Role

The Strategic Growth Associate is responsible for promoting the company’s title and escrow services to real estate agents, lenders, builders, and other industry partners. This role focuses on building and maintaining strong business relationships, increasing market share, and representing the company with professionalism and integrity.

The ideal candidate is self-motivated, outgoing, and driven to achieve measurable growth through strategic outreach, relationship management, and community engagement.

What You’ll Do

  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with real estate agents, lenders, builders, and other referral partners.
  • Represent the company at networking events, office presentations, and industry functions.
  • Generate new business by identifying and pursuing potential clients and partnerships.
  • Conduct regular office visits and follow-up meetings with clients to ensure satisfaction and retention.
  • Collaborate with the internal title and escrow teams to ensure a seamless client experience.
  • Track and report marketing activities, leads, and results through CRM tools or designated systems.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of title, escrow, and real estate processes.
  • Coordinate marketing campaigns, promotional materials, and social media efforts with the marketing department.
  • Participate in community events and sponsorships to enhance company visibility and brand awareness.
  • Provide feedback and insights from the field to help refine company services and strategies.
  • Create ways to keep clients engaged and our company top of mind.
  • Maintain all social media presence for the company

About HomeLight

HomeLight is building the future of real estate - today. We help the best real estate agents and loan officers in the U.S. close more deals and deliver better outcomes for homebuyers and sellers. Our suite of innovative products enables agents, lenders, and their clients to upgrade to all-cash offers, buy a new home before selling their current home, or create certainty through a modern closing process. Each year, HomeLight powers billions of dollars of residential real estate business for thousands of our partners. Our vision is a world where every real estate transaction is simple, certain, and satisfying for all. Founded in 2012, HomeLight is a privately held company with offices in Scottsdale, San Francisco, New York, and Seattle, with backing from prominent investors including Zeev Ventures, Menlo Ventures, Group 11, Crosslink Capital, Bullpen Capital, Montage Ventures, Citi Ventures, Google Ventures, and others.
